EDITORS COMMENTS
The Sciapods, a captivating charcoal drawing by Odilon Redon, transports viewers into the realm of fantasy and imagination. Measuring 48x37 cm, this artwork is housed in a private collection, allowing fortunate observers to delve into its enigmatic depths. In this mesmerizing piece, Redon introduces us to a man with an extraordinary physical attribute - an oversized foot that doubles as a sunshade. This fabulous creature embodies the artist's unique style and his fascination with symbolism. The Sciapod's head is adorned with intricate details that captivate our attention and invite us to explore further. Redon was renowned for his ability to create fantastical beings that blurred the lines between reality and dreamscape. The Sciapods exemplify this talent, showcasing the artist's mastery of capturing otherworldly creatures on paper. This drawing belongs to the 20th century artistic movement known as Symbolism, which sought to convey emotions and ideas through symbolic imagery rather than direct representation. The monopod figures depicted here are reminiscent of ancient mythological creatures called sciapods or "les sciapodes" adding another layer of intrigue to Redon's creation.
